Ensure the module bus communication is idle or that the controller has been commanded to ignore the specific slot before extraction to prevent backplane errors.\u003c\/p\u003e\n\u003cp\u003eQ: How should HART pass-through be configured?\u003c\/p\u003e\n\u003cp\u003eA: HART communication requires that the output filter is enabled within the configuration software. Ensure the loop load resistance does not exceed 750 Ω to maintain signal integrity during HART frame transmission.\u003c\/p\u003e\n\u003cp\u003eQ: What action does the module take upon a watchdog failure?\u003c\/p\u003e\n\u003cp\u003eA: Upon detecting a watchdog failure or internal logic error, the module disables all current outputs to prevent uncontrolled drive or actuator movement.\u003c\/p\u003e\n\u003ch3\u003eField Installation Guidelines\u003c\/h3\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eMounting:\u003c\/strong\u003e Install the module onto the dedicated S800 DIN-rail base. Ensure the mechanical locking tab is fully engaged to maintain a reliable connection to the Modulebus backplane.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eWiring:\u003c\/strong\u003e Connect field devices to the removable terminal block. Ensure all 4-20 mA loops are wired using shielded twisted-pair cables. Keep cable lengths within the 600 m limit to minimize voltage drop and electromagnetic interference.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eGrounding:\u003c\/strong\u003e Bond the S800 DIN-rail base to the cabinet earth ground. Connect the cable shields to the system signal ground at the terminal block only to prevent ground loops that could induce common-mode noise.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eValidation:\u003c\/strong\u003e Verify that the loop load resistance is within the 0 to 750 Ω range. Measure the loop current at the field terminal using a calibrated multimeter to confirm that the analog values align with the registers configured in the 800xA controller.\u003c\/li\u003e\n\u003c\/ul\u003e","brand":"ABB","offers":[{"title":"Default Title","offer_id":44314091159651,"sku":"AO815 3BSE052605R1","price":650.0,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0583\/5246\/8067\/files\/153.1_b4bc7612-d358-466d-878c-a14b7fd5e9f9.jpg?v=1783067097","url":"https:\/\/www.autocontrolglobal.com\/products\/abb-ao815-3bse052605r1-s800-i-o-analog-output-module","provider":"AutoControl Global","version":"1.0","type":"link"}
